Output 3680949c5a98d05b2e5cefc5ec3aab340a4ccfc25490e24dfe767bc15d58ff31:1

value
12638508
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 25e422c62591c8ed0ea57ba5895bb188ceb5bbe1 OP_EQUALVERIFY OP_CHECKSIG
address
14TMJFhmfJjq5Dgu6nk1RtbJstQQjU9UL9
transaction
3680949c5a98d05b2e5cefc5ec3aab340a4ccfc25490e24dfe767bc15d58ff31
confirmations
511226
spent
true